Abstract :
The far-infrared reflectivity spectra of CdTe0.97Se0.03 and CdTe0.97Se0.03(In) single crystals were measured at different temperatures. The analysis of the far-infrared spectra was carried out by a fitting procedure based on the dielectric function which includes spatial distribution of free carriers as well as their influence on the plasmon–phonon interaction. We found that the long wavelength optical phonon modes of CdTe1−xSex mixed crystals exhibit a two-mode behavior. The local In mode at about 160 cm−1 is observed. In both sample, a surface layer with a low concentration of free carriers (depleted region) are formed.
